Fertilizing is essential to supporting plant health and achieving lush, dynamic landscapes. Plants need a well bal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blossoms, and maintain lively foliage. A soil test is the initial step in determining what nutrients are doing not have, ensuring that the picked fertilizer satisfies the particular requirements of the site. Fertilizers come in different kinds, consisting of granular, liquid, natural, and synthetic, each offering various release rates and benefits. Applying the right type at the right time is essential to prevent nutrient overflow, root burn, or unequal development. Seasonal timing, such as applying gre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ants prepare for development spurts or withstand winter season stress. Constant fertilization not just enhances plant appearance but also reinforces resilience against bugs, diseases, and environmental stress factors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to flourish every year, offering both charm and environmental value
